Babb's Bridge swimming hole (Presumpscot)
Gorham · Windham, Maine
An informal Presumpscot River swimming hole downstream of Babb's Bridge on the Gorham / Windham line.
At a glance
Overview
Babb's Bridge is a covered bridge over the Presumpscot River on the Gorham / Windham line, with an informal swimming hole and rope-swing stretch downstream of the bridge. Local coverage consistently warns against jumping from the bridge itself and notes periodic law-enforcement patrols. The pool swims well in summer, but the spot is neighborhood-scale, not a park.

Getting there
From Hurricane Road / River Road on the Gorham side of the Presumpscot, park at the Babb's Bridge pull-off area and walk to the river access downstream of the covered bridge. Do not jump from the bridge itself; local rules and signage discourage it.
